The most auspicious large plants in the living room

The most auspicious large plants in the living room

1. Monstera

Monstera is a large plant that symbolizes good luck, happiness and longevity. Monstera is native to tropical rainforests and prefers a high temperature and high humidity growing environment. The leaves of Monstera are emerald green, the stems are thick, the surface of the leaves is very smooth, and there are many holes on the leaves with strange shapes and very clear lines, just like a turtle shell.

3. Keel

Dragon bone is a large succulent plant that can grow up to about two meters tall. It has beautiful patterns on its stems and sharp thorns. Dragon bones like light very much and are suitable to be kept in a well-lit location with sufficient light. They can be kept in a bright place in the living room. There are sharp thorns on the dragon bone plant, so be careful to avoid getting hurt by it.

4. Fortune Tree

The shape of the money tree is very much like an umbrella, with green leaves radiating and spreading out, and a relatively swollen and round stem base, making it very ornamental. The money tree has a good meaning, symbolizing increased wealth and a lot of money, bringing people very good blessings and wishes.
